Established in 1887,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ute Mumbai is a government college. The VJTI Mumbai was formerly known as Victoria Jubilee Technical Institute. VJTI Mumbai is appro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E).
The courses at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ute include Diploma, BE/B. Tech, MCA, ME/M.Tech and PhD programmes. VJTI Mumbai courses in full-time mode only. To be admitted to VJTI Mumbai in BE/B.Tech programmes, candidates must take the JEE Main or MHT CET entrance exam. GATE is required for ME/M.Tech admissions in VJTI Mumbai. MAH MCA CET entrance is required for MCA admissions at VJTI Mumbai. The VJTI Mumbai fees for the B.Tech course is Rs 86,176 during the academic year 2025-26 for general category students.
Students are required to meet the particular eligibility criteria to get VJTI admissions. VJTI Mumbai provides scholarships to cover tuition, boarding, and hostel fees. Students at the college can also avail of government scholarships awarded by both the federal and state governments. The VJTI Mumbai has a training and placement cell to organise placement drives and provides students with internship and in-plant training opportunities. VJTI Mumbai has modern and upgraded facilities for students, staff and faculty members. VJTI Mumbai is an autonomous/affiliated College of University of Mumbai.

The highest package offered during VJTI Mumbai placements was Rs 54 LPA during B.Tech placements. The average placement percentage was 82% in 2025. The placement highlghts of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ute Mumbai is mentioned in the table below:
| Particulars | Statistics |
|---|---|
| Placement percentage of B.Tech CSE | 89% |
| Total number of B.Tech students placed | 552 |
| Total placement percentage | 82% |
| Highest package offered for B.Tech CSE | Rs 54 LPA |
| Highest salary package offered for B.Tech IT | Rs 41 LPA |
| B.Tech Computer Average package | Rs 16.35 LPA |

VJTI Mumbai Scholarships have been introduced to benefit different classes of people and are granted for first or second year. VJTI Mumbai Scholarships programmes like Pandit Dindayal Upadyay Swyam Yojana, Financial Assistance to meritorious Students (FMS) and Government of India Scholarship and B.C. Freeship are for backward classes while State and Central Minority Scholarships are for non-Hindu minorities. To encourage girl child education and gender equality, the institute has also rolled out scholarships for girls like Pragati and Saksham scholarship. VJTI Mumbai Scholarships are provided has different eligibility criteria for different scholarships.
Name | Amount | Eligibility Criteria |
Primary/Secondary School Teacher Concession Scholarship for the year 2020-2021 | Rs. 4000 p.a | First two children of primary or secondary school teacher's and non-teaching staff. |
Katalyst Girls Students Scholarship | N/A | 80% or above in class X + 85% or above in PCM in class XII + household income less than 5 lakh p.a. |
Schindler Igniting Minds (SIM) Scholarship for B.E./B.Tech | Rs. 75000.00 | Minimum 70% in Class 10th + Minimum 70% in Class 12th + Minimum 60% in Diploma |
Young Engineer Scholarship for the year 2020-21 | N/A | Total family income per year should not be more than 3 lakhs + 6.5 CPI or above in first year B. Tech + should not be the recipient of any other scholarship |
ATE Scholarship for Degree and Diploma First Year Textile Students for the year 2020-2021 | Tuition fee for subsequent years based on percentage. | Annual family income not exceeding Rs. 2.5 Lakhs SSC marks for diploma students should be 60% or above HSC marks should be 60% or above for degree students Candidates should not be receiving any other scholarship Should continue to be in textile branch for all four/three years. |
Narotam Sekhsaria Foundation | One Excellence Award of Rs. 1,00,000/- and two Certificates of Merit of Rs. 50,000/- to 4th year engineering students | 75% and above in all semesters + performance in co-curricular and extra-curricular activities during their course |
ONGC Scholarship | NA | Indian nationals + 1st year or 4th year students of engineering pursuing full-time regular courses by AICTE/UGC + 6.0 CGPA or above + family income of less than Rs. 4.50 lakh per annum + not more than 30 years old + not a recipient of any other scholarship |
Mahindra Scholarships for Diploma courses | Rs. 10, 000 p.a. | Class X/XII pass outs with 60% or above in board examinations |
Pragati and Saksham Scholarship for 2020-21 | N/A | Pragati scholarship is for two girl children per family + admitted in first/second year of degree-level course + family income not more than 8 lakh per annum Saksham scholarship is for persons disabled upto 40% or above + family income not more than 8 lakh p.a. |

VJTI Mumbai admissions are offered at four levels: diploma, und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ral. VJTI Mumbai admissions to most courses are handled through an online centralised system in accordance with Maharashtra government guidelines. Candidates must register for VJTI Mumbai admission through the MHT-CET portal, complete the application form with all required documents, and pay the required VJTI Mumbai admission fee.
For VJTI Mumbai admission to B.Tech programmes, Candidates must take JEE Main or MHT CET. Candidates for VJTI Mumbai admission to M.Tech must take the GATE. MAH MCA CET is used for VJTI Mumbai admission to MCA. Those interested in pursuing a Ph.D must take the GATE/NET examination for VJTI Mumbai.

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ute Mumbai is a government institution. VJTI Mumbai is an autonomous college affiliated to University of Mumbai.
VJTI Mumbai is a co-educational institute.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ute was established in 1887. The institute is approved by AICTE.
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ute offers important facilities such as library, cooperative store, canteen, internet access and hostels.
Technovanza (technical fest), Nirmaan (book fair), Enthusia, Pratibimb (cultural fest) and Chetna are some of the events organised by students at VJTI Mumbai. They attract huge crowds and talent each year.
Students of MCA at VJTI Mumbai are offered internships in companies like Credit Suisse, Amazon, Morgan Stanley and Nomura.
There are various laboratories at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ute to initiate research in relevant fields like Computational Fluid Dynamics, CIM/RPD, Thermal Engineering, Refrigeration and Tribology.
Students need to appear either in JEE or CET and obtain a non-zero score for admission at Veermata Jijabai Technological Institute. The preference is, however, given to candidates appearing in JEE. Candidates from Maharashtra state need to appear in CET.
